Lords improve to 8-0 with win at Centennial

SCARBOROUGH, ON – With a three set win to kickoff the weekend, the Durham Lords women's volleyball team win their eighth in as many matches on Saturday with a 3-0 victory over the Centennial Colts.
 
Centennial closed the gap more and more each set after losing 25-12 in the opener, but couldn't find a way to put 25 points on the Lords. Durham took the second set 25-19 before an incredibly close third set. Down 24-23, the Colts put the ball out of bounds and the Lords took a 25-23 victory to win the set and the match.
 
Athlete of the week Jessica Joensen (Brooklin, ON) attempted 38 total attacks through three sets, recording a team-leading 18 kills. Also notably on the offensive side of the ball, Cassidy Unrau (Port Coquitlam, BC) single-handedly gave her team three points via service aces, while Brooke Young (Chestermere, AB) and Jessie Anatol (Ajax, ON) each served two aces.

Young and Jill Batsford (Kingston, ON) once again led the team in assists, with 14 and 13, respectively. At the net, the Lords recorded four blocks on the afternoon with two from Mia Hildebrandt (Winnipeg, MB) and one each from Amanda Larsen (Toronto, ON) and Tia Chang (Markham, ON). Defensively, Aislinn Pedersen (Hamilton, ON) and Larsen each had six digs, while Hildebrandt had five and Unrau posted a total of four.

Durham return home on Sunday as they look to stay undefeated, playing their second and final matchup of the season against the La Cité Coyotes. They last played in Ottawa last Saturday, with the Lords winning in four sets.
